Abstract

Low-sensitive high energetic formulations based on HMX were designed by using diaminoazofurazan (DAAzF) as additive. The safety, heat resistance stability and detonation property of formulations were studied by sensitivity test, gap test, DSC, VST and plate dent test. Results show that the addition of fine DAAzF decrease the sensitivity of HMX. By adding 5% DAAzF into HMX based pressing explosives, a low-sensitive high energetic composites is obtained. Its detonation velocity is above 8650 m·s-1 and its impact sensitivity is 0%.
